Kalita Wave Series 185 Brewer
We suggest the Kalita wave series/size 185 if you need to brew for two people rather than a large group. The “wave” patterning on the interior of the Kalita Wave model is its selling point. Above the flat bottom, 20 horizontal bands help reduce contact between the dripper and the filter, accelerating the coffee brewing process.
Hasami Porcelain, a traditional type of porcelainware that has been around for 400 years, is a model for this Kalita wave brewer. The model, on the other hand, comes in ceramic, glass, and metal. So, if you want something dependable and simple, the Kalita Wave is a good choice.

Chemex 8-Cup Glass Pour-Over Coffee Maker
When you brew your morning coffee, you may want to feel like a crazy coffee scientist. If that’s your theme, Chemex’s Classic Series is suitable for you. The glass coffee maker has a polished wood collar and a leather tie for added class. It can brew up to eight cups in one brew.
It’s made of heat-resistant, non-porous borosilicate glass that won’t absorb flavors. Place the coffee maker directly on a glass stovetop or a low-heat gas flame to keep your coffee warm. However, do not position it directly on an electric coil because the flat-bottomed carafe can be damaged or broken.
